Antrim and Newtownabbey requires an HMO licence where a property has five or more people forming two or more households who share facilities. Antrim and Newtownabbey currently operates mandatory HMO licensing only. Additional or selective schemes may be introduced later after consultation.
Mandatory licences in England normally run for five years from issue. You must renew before expiry — operating without a valid licence can lead to unlimited fines and rent repayment orders.
Source: Housing Act 2004 and Antrim and Newtownabbey HMO licensing pages.
